What is the Cancer Test Requisition Form?
The Cancer Test Requisition Form is a specialized document used by healthcare providers to order genetic testing for cancer. This form captures vital information, including patient details, specimen specifics, and relevant ICD-9 codes. Both the medical professional and the patient must sign the requisition, ensuring that proper authorization is obtained for testing.

Key Features of the Cancer Test Requisition Form
The Cancer Test Requisition Form consists of several important components. Required fields include patient demographic data, details about the specimen, and specific ICD-9 codes related to the medical conditions being tested.
-
Patient information such as name, age, and medical history.
-
Specimen details, ensuring proper handling and processing.
-
Mandatory signatures from both medical professionals and patients.
It's vital to handle all sensitive information securely to maintain patient privacy and compliance with regulations.

Who must sign the Cancer Test Requisition Form?
Both the medical professional and the patient are required to sign the Cancer Test Requisition Form to validate and authorize the testing process.
What information is needed to complete this form?
You will need patient identification details, medical history, insurance information, and specific ICD-9 codes related to the cancer test being ordered.
